Pickelsimer Pockets $3,000 At Fort Payne Motor Speedway Make-up Race

  • Sunday, September 18, 2022
  • Steve Hixson

The regular season came to a close Saturday night with the rescheduled "Labor Day Classic" at the Fort Payne Motor Speedway in Northeast Alabama. Of the 16 entrants Andy Pickelsimer (#1) of Ooltewah in the Hyma Motorsports "Stealth Racing Carburetors, Home Pros Painting" sponsored racecar was the best in the 30 lap $3,000 to win race.

Regulars Kasey Hall of Geraldine and Robert Gant of Sand Rock were second and third respectfully. Dillon Tidmore of Gadsden and two-time Dirt Track World Champion Ronnie Johnson of Chattanooga rounded out the top five finishers.

In the Crate Late Model division it was Brent Rhodes (#13) of Crossville, AL]l. taking the victory.

Sam Jones of Dalton won the Bomber race.

Fort Payne Motor Speedway promoters thanked all the race fans and competitors for attending the 2022 season. FortPayneMotorSpeedway.com is available on the internet for everyone.
